An electric shower heats the water for a shower immediately before it is dispensed, offering the advantage, among others, of never running out of hot water in the middle of a shower. Electricity fires up the heating element in the unit, which warms water as it passes. The heated water is then delivered. Electric showers heat water independently using an internal heating element,. This makes them particularly suitable for homes. Electric showers work by quickly heating water via an electrical heating element. Electric showers heat water instantly using an internal heating element, providing hot water on demand without relying on a stored hot water system. Electric showers work by passing cold water over an electric heating element, which heats up the water.
